Private E-mail?

Sure, you can use private email for cooperation with another class. However, this often leaves some student with nobody to converse with. Maybe the other class has less students than yours? Maybe the other class must wait because they must first do another project, that messages get lost because of problems in a mail server?

Your best option is to organize discussions in KidCom. "Organize" as in inviting other teachers to bring their students along at a given time. Otherwise, your students risk being there along. Differences in the number of students does not matter. Your students will have friends in different classes.

Also on Kidlink's mailing lists, these difficulties will be minimized. They still exist, but not in the same scale as all mails are archived on our server. If it takes too long, your students can visit the archives anytime to look for messages.

Ah, remember to keep parents informed...
